Harry Potter first saw Dumbledore on a chocolate frog box when in his first year at school. So I guess it's pointing at the new generation/end of an era aspect, what with Harry being equally as famous as Dumbledore now and his kid finds a picture of famous wizard who happens to be her father.

At least that's what I made of it.

Yeah. It's about growing up and becoming the person you used to look up to as a child. I find it a little sad, actually.
